On Sun, 2008-10-05 at 22:35 +0200, Zbigniew Zagórski wrote:
> AFAIR only autoconf + gcc makefile can track dependecies.

Borland's make can do it too and so can OpenWatcom's wmake and GNU make
with the 'mingw' format (not sure if that's what you mean by "gcc
makefile" or if you meant autoconf when using gcc compiler).

For the stupid make variants, this bug describes how to at least somehow
fix this: http://www.bakefile.org/ticket/197
